The municipality of San José de Chiquitos is a district in the Santa Cruz department in the South American Andean state of Bolivia .

Location in the vicinity

The municipality of San José de Chiquitos is one of three municipalities in the province of Chiquitos and includes its central area. It borders the province of José Miguel de Velasco to the north, the municipality of Pailón to the west, the province of Cordillera to the south, the municipality of Roboré to the southwest , and the province of Ángel Sandoval to the east .

The municipality extends between about 17 ° 00 'and 18 ° 30' south latitude and 59 ° 15 'and 61 ° 40' west longitude, its extension from west to east is up to 250 kilometers, from north to south up to 160 kilometers .

The municipality comprises 49 municipalities ( localidades ), the central place of the municipality is the city of San José de Chiquitos with 11,874 inhabitants ( 2012 census ) in the central part of the district.

geography

The municipality of San José de Chiquitos is located in the Chiquitos hill country of eastern Bolivia. The climate is semi-humid, the average humidity is 68 percent.

The annual average temperature is around 25 ° C, with monthly average temperatures between just under 28 ° C in October and November and below 22 ° C in June (see climate diagram San José de Chiquitos). The annual precipitation is about 900 mm, the dry season from July to September contrasts with a pronounced wet season from November to March.

population

The population of the municipality of San José has doubled in the two decades between 1992 and 2012:

year Residents source
1992 14 318 census
2001 16 599 census
2012 28 922 census
2017 38 765 Update

The population density at the last census of 2012 was 1.3 inhabitants / km², the literacy rate among those over 15 years of age had increased from 88.8 percent ( 1992 ) to 93.4 percent ( 2001 ). The life expectancy of newborns in 2001 was 67.1 years, and infant mortality had fallen from 5.9 percent ( 1992 ) to 5.0 percent ( 2001 ).

82.9 percent of the population speak Spanish , 1.7 percent speak Quechua , 1.3 percent speak Aymara , and 16.5 percent speak a foreign mother tongue. ( 2001 )

46.2 percent of the population have no access to electricity , 12.0 percent live without sanitary facilities . ( 2001 )

56.7 percent of 2,893 households have a radio, 40.1 percent a television, 34.9 percent a bicycle, 4.0 percent a motorcycle, 11.3 percent a car, 36.6 percent a refrigerator, and 6.7 percent Percent a phone. ( 2001 )

structure

The municipality of San José was subdivided in the 2001 census in the following two cantons ( cantones ):

  • Cantón San José de Chiquitos - 16 vicecantones - 36 municipalities - 14,325 inhabitants
  • Cantón San Juan de Taperas - 12 vicecantones - 13 parishes - 2,274 inhabitants
